Eighteen Platteville High School students and two teachers will be leaving March 15 for a trip to Costa Rica. They will visit the capital city of San José and nearby Isla Tortuga by catamaran. Other highlights of the tour include nature hikes, white water rafting, and zip lining in the cloud forest. The students will also collaborate with a Costa Rican school to make and serve lunch to a group of local students.
